Note on Husband: James CRISP - shared note

Note that James was a widower when he married Amy Elizabeth.

Occupation shown as 'Coal Porter' on his marriage certificate (to Amy Elizabeth) and birth certificate for Lucy Annie

Occupation given as Coal Carman on Lucy Annie's marriage certificate

Address given as 2 Cassidy Road, Fulham on Lucy's birth certificate
